Area of Roffey set for regeneration project
Drug-related crime has tainted the reputation of part of Roffey for many years, but now the once notorious area has been targeted for regeneration.
As part of the Government initiative named ‘Think Family’ by West Sussex County Council, a number of local groups led by Horsham police spent the day of Thursday April 10 in South Holmes Road.
Over the course of the day, the agencies surveyed nearly 500 homes on the South Holmes estate, quizzing residents about crime and anti-social behaviour, the environment and the community.
